What companies run services between Nottingham, England and Aberlour, Scotland?

London North Eastern Railway Limited (LNER) operates a train from Newark North Gate to Aviemore once daily. Tickets cost £140–200 and the journey takes 6h 6m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Broad Marsh Bus Station to Speyside High School via Park and Ride, Station, Cairngorm Hotel, and Bus Shelter in around 13h 35m.
